Terracotta fragment of a lekanis lid (covered dish) — Unknown

Fragment of the lid of a lekanis, with a band of rays; at the top, the rays are framed with a thin line of black glaze; below, they are framed with three thin black glazed lines; band of dots; three thin black glazed lines; top part of the arches of a band of pendant lotus buds
